    Abstract: The aims were to explore the prevalence and clinical features of fibromyalgia in Chinese hospital patients with primary headache. Background Studies done in non‐Chinese populations suggest that around one‐third of patients with primary headache have fibromyalgia, but data from mainland China are limited. Investigations into the prevalence and clinical features of fibromyalgia in Chinese patients with primary headache would improve our understanding of these two complex disease areas and help guide future clinical practice. Methods This cross‐sectional study included adults with primary headache treated at 23 Chinese hospitals from September 2020 to May 2021. Fibromyalgia was diagnosed using the modified 2010 American College of Rheumatology criteria. Mood and insomnia were evaluated employing the Hospital Anxiety and Depression Scale and the Insomnia Severity Index. Results A total of 2782 participants were analyzed. The fibromyalgia prevalence was 6.0% (166/2782; 95% confidence interval: 5.1%, 6.8%). Compared to primary headache patients without combined fibromyalgia, patients with primary headache combined with fibromyalgia were more likely to be older (47.8 vs. 41.7 years), women (83.7% [139/166] vs. 72.8% [1904/2616] ), less educated (65.1% [108/166] vs. 45.2% [1183/2616] ), and with longer‐duration headache (10.0 vs. 8.0 years). Such patients were more likely to exhibit comorbid depression (34.3% [57/166] vs. 9.9% [260/2616] ), anxiety (16.3% [27/166] vs. 2.7% [70/2612] ), and insomnia (58.4% [97/166] vs. 17.1% [447/2616] ). Fibromyalgia was more prevalent in those with chronic (rather than episodic) migraine (11.1% [46/414] vs. 4.4% [72/1653] , p   〈  0.001) and chronic (rather than episodic) tension‐type headache (11.5% [27/235] vs. 4.6% [19/409] , p  = 0.001). Most fibromyalgia pain was in the shoulders, neck, and upper back. Conclusions The prevalence of fibromyalgia in mainland Chinese patients with primary headache was 6.0%. Fibromyalgia was more common in those with chronic rather than episodic headache. The most common sites of fibromyalgia pain were the neck, shoulders, and back.

    Abstract: Headache disorders are widely prevalent and pose a considerable economic burden on individuals and society. Globally, misdiagnosis and inadequate treatment of primary headache disorders remain significant challenges, impeding the effective management of such conditions. Despite advancements in headache management over the last decade, a need for comprehensive evaluations of the status of primary headache disorders in China regarding diagnosis and preventative treatments persists. Methods In the present study, we analyzed the established queries in the Survey of Fibromyalgia Comorbidity with Headache (SEARCH), focusing on previous diagnoses and preventative treatment regimens for primary headache disorders. This cross-sectional study encompassed adults diagnosed with primary headache disorders who sought treatment at 23 hospitals across China between September 2020 to May 2021. Results The study comprised 2,868 participants who were systematically examined. Migraine and tension-type headaches (TTH) constituted a majority of the primary headache disorders, accounting for 74.1% (2,124/2,868) and 23.3% (668/2,868) of the participants, respectively. Medication overuse headache (MOH) affected 8.1% (231/2,868) of individuals with primary headache disorders. Over half of the individuals with primary headache disorders (56.6%, 1,624/2,868) remained undiagnosed. The previously correct diagnosis rates for migraine, TTH, TACs, and MOH were 27.3% (580/2,124), 8.1% (54/668), 23.2% (13/56), and 3.5% (8/231), respectively. The misdiagnosis of “Nervous headache” was found to be the most prevalent among individuals with migraine (9.9%, 211/2,124), TTH (10.0%, 67/668), trigeminal autonomic cephalalgias (TACs) (17.9%, 10/56), and other primary headache disorders (10.0%, 2/20) respectively. Only a minor proportion of individuals with migraine (16.5%, 77/468) and TTH (4.7%, 2/43) had received preventive medication before participating in the study. Conclusions While there has been progress made in the rate of correct diagnosis of primary headache disorders in China compared to a decade ago, the prevalence of misdiagnosis and inadequate treatment of primary headaches remains a veritable issue. As such, focused efforts are essential to augment the diagnosis and preventive treatment measures related to primary headache disorders in the future.

    Abstract: The current diagnostic criteria for acute kidney injury (AKI) predict the need for dialysis and early mortality, but are less useful to predict long-term outcomes. Acute kidney disease (AKD) defines patients with AKI or subacute loss of kidney function lasting for more than 7 days, which should predict better subsequent chronic kidney disease (CKD). The aim of this study was to investigate the risk factors and prognosis of AKD and to compare different types of acute/subacute renal impairment among Chinese inpatients. Method From a cohort of 450,000 patients consecutive admitted from June 1, 2012, to March 31, 2018 to five district hospitals, complete data were available from 71,041 inpatients. AKI and AKD were diagnosed based on the Acute Disease Quality Initiative Criteria 2017. Based on this diagnostic criterion of AKI and AKD, patients were classified as having (1) AKI Recover, if Scr back to baseline value within 7 days (renal impairment duration of less than 7 days or rapid recovery within 7 days), and (2) AKD with AKI, if a condition in which stage 1 or greater AKI was present ≥ 7 days after an AKI initiating event (continuous AKI progressing to AKD), (3) AKD without AKI, if Scr levels increased slowly but lasted more than 7 days (subacute AKD without meeting the AKI criterion). Results Of 71,041 inpatients, 16,098 (22.66%) patients developed AKI or AKD. 5,895 (8.30%) AKI patients recovered within 7 days (AKI Recover), 5,623 (7.91%) were followed by AKD and 4,580 (6.44%) patients developed AKD without AKI. Thus, AKI and AKD are frequent complications in Chinese inpatients (Fig 1). Compared to AKI recover or AKD without AKI, patients with AKI followed by AKD had higher hospital mortality (16.59% vs. 3.82% vs. 2.12%, P & lt;0.05) and more de novo CKD (8.95% vs. 7.29% vs. 5.48%, P & lt;0.05). Mortality was proportional to stages of AKI and AKD (P for trend & lt;0.05), while AKI followed by AKD was associated with a higher risk of long-term mortality (hazard ratio (HR) 4.51, 4.32-4.71, P & lt;0.05) as compared to AKD without AKI (HR 2.25, 2.13-2.39, P & lt;0.05) and AKI Recover (HR 1.18, 1.09-1.26, P & lt;0.05). The AKI criterion yielded a higher risk for overall survival and a lower risk for de novo CKD than the AKD criterion, indicating that both criteria imply persistent kidney damage but that a rapid decline in excretory kidney function implies higher mortality risks while a persistent decline may rather result in de novo CKD (Fig 2). Meanwhile, these associations between different kidney injury criteria and outcomes had good generalizability and were constant across different genders, surgeries, and comorbidities (Fig 2). The AKD criterion was robustly associated with overall survival (area under the receiver operating characteristic curve (AUROC) 0.71) and de novo CKD (AUROC 0.71), while AKI criterion showed a relatively lower ability to fitting risk of overall survival (AUROC 0.65, P & lt;0.05) and CKD (AUROC 0.63, P & lt;0.05). Moreover, combining AKI and AKD was strongly associated with long-term mortality (AUROC 0.725) and de novo CKD (AUROC 0.72) compared to each single criterion of AKI or AKD (Fig 3). Conclusion (1) Adding AKD as a definition for renal failure lasting & gt;7 days up to 90 days is of clinical importance in addition to the existing definitions for AKI and CKD. (2) These findings suggest research activities and clinical practice should also focus on AKD, which is far more accurate to predict subsequent de novo CKD.

    Abstract: Acute kidney disease (AKD) defines patients with acute kidney injury (AKI) or subacute loss of kidney function lasting for & gt;7 days. Little is known about the prognosis of AKD in hospitalized patients. The aim of this study was to investigate the risk factors and prognosis of AKD and to compare different types of acute/subacute renal impairment among Chinese inpatients. Methods Complete data were available for 71 041 patients for a range of 5–63 months. AKI and AKD were diagnosed based on the Acute Disease Quality Initiative criteria of 2017. Results Of 71 041 inpatients, 16 098 (22.7%) patients developed AKI or AKD; 5895 (8.3%) AKI patients recovered within 7 days, 5623 (7.9%) AKI patients developed AKD and 4580 (6.4%) patients developed AKD without AKI. Mortality was proportional to stages of AKI and AKD (P  & lt; .05), while AKI followed by AKD was associated with a higher risk of long-term mortality [hazard ratio (HR) 4.51] as compared with AKD without AKI (HR 2.25) and recovery from AKI (HR 1.18). The AKD criteria were robustly associated with overall survival [area under the receiver operating characteristic curve (AUROC) 0.71] and de novo CKD (AUROC 0.71), while the AKI criteria showed a relatively lower ability to fit the risk of overall survival (AUROC 0.65) and CKD (AUROC 0.63). Conclusions AKD and AKD stages are useful clinical definitions for clinical practice, as they predict unfortunate clinical outcomes such as overall long-term mortality and CKD. Research activities should focus on AKD.

    Abstract: Prolonged isolated thrombocytopenia (PT) after allogeneic stem cell transplantation (allo-SCT) has a great impact on transplant outcome. In this study, we performed a retrospective analysis to investigate the association of donor-specific anti-human leukocyte antigen (HLA) antibodies (DSAs) with PT in 394 patients who underwent unmanipulated haploidentical blood and marrow transplantation (HBMT). For HLA antibody positive samples with a median fluorescent intensity (MFI)  〉  500, DSAs were further examined. A total of 390 patients (99.0%) achieved sustained myeloid engraftment. Of the 394 cases tested, 45 (11.4%) were DSA positive. The cumulative incidence of PT in this cohort of patients was 9.9 ± 1.5%. The incidence of PT was higher in patients with a MFI ≥ 1000 compared with those with a MFI  〈  1000 (16.8 ± 6.4% versus 7.4 ± 1.4%, P = 0.05 ). Multivariate analysis showed that the presence of DSAs (MFI ≥ 1000) was correlated to PT (hazard ratio (HR) 3.262; 95% confidence interval (CI), 1.339–7.946; P = 0.009 ) and transplant-related mortality (HR 2.320; 95% CI, 1.169–4.426; P = 0.044 ). Our results, for the first time, suggest an association of DSAs with PT after unmanipulated HBMT. It would help screen out the suitable donor and guide intervention. This indicated that DSAs should be incorporated in the algorithm for unmanipulated HBMT.

    Abstract: HLA-mismatched/haploidentical stem cell transplantation (SCT) is a feasible therapeutic option for advanced hematologic malignancies patients who lack an HLA-matched related or unrelated donor. The effect of NK alloreactivity in HLA haploidentcial SCT is still under debate and in particular in transplantation for chronic myeloid leukemia (CML) the data are very limited and with conflicting outcome.The goal of this study was to explorethe predictive roles of missing self model in our HLA-mismatched/haploidentical transplantation without T-cell-depletion in vitro in chronic myeloid leukemia patients, and to develop a simple algorithm on the basis of recipients and donor HLA-C and HLA-Bw4 gene content that can be used today to identify HLA-mismatched donors who will associated withbetter prognosis in T cell¨Creplete transplants. Methods We studied the HLA genotype of 78 donor-recipient pairs and the KIR genotype of their donor, who underwent unmanipulatedHLA-mismatched/haploidentical transplantation without T cells depletion in vitro during 2003-2009 in our center. To applythe missing ligand model, the first step was to divide ourdonor-recipient pairs into 2 groups according to the number of KIR ligand indonor and recipient, ie, 3 KIR ligands (“without missing self”) versus fewer than 3(“with missing self”). Meanwhile, to apply the KIR ligand-ligand model, donors who were classified as NK alloreactive against their recipientstermed KIR ligand mismatched donors throughout, possessedHLA class I KIRligand(s) which were missing in the recipients. Results Among the 78 pairs of donor-recipients, 65 and 13 recipients receivedHLA¨Cmismatched/haploidentical transplants from “with missing self (R-L mismatch)” and “without missing self (R-L match)” donors, respectively. Using Ligand-ligand model, 59 and 19 recipients received haploidentical transplantation from “KIR ligand matched (L-L match)” and “KIR ligand mismatched (L-L mismatch)” donors, respectively. In contrast to Perugia's KIR ligand-ligand mismatched model or Handgretinger's KIR missing self model between donor-recipient pairs, we found that the 10-year disease free survival(DFS) rate were higher in patients received transplantation from “without missing self (R-L match)” donorscompared with those from “with missing self (R-L mismatch)” (92.3±7.4% vs. 55.2%±6.2%, p=0.024, Figure1A) , especially in high risk CML patients (100% vs. 37.2%±8.6%, p=0.029, Figure1B). When combined the above missing self model and Ligand-ligand model together, patients were subgrouped as receiving graft from “without missing self and without KIR ligand mismatch (R-L match and L-L match)” (n=13), “with missing self and without KIR ligand mismatch (R-L mismatch and L-L match)” (n=47), and “with missing self and with KIR ligand mismatch (R-L mismatch and L-L mismatch)” (n=18), respectively. Cox regression model showed the 10-yearDFSwas best predicted by the combination of missing self model and Ligand-ligand modelbetween recipients and donors pairs (HR 2.205(1.113-4.368), p=0.023, Figure1C). Meanwhile, donor KIR 2DS5 positive associated with higher DFS post-transplantation (84.2±8.4% vs. 56.8±7.7%, p=0.045) in CML patients. However, donor KIR haplotype B have no effect on DFS and overall survival after allogeneic hematopoietic stem cell transplantation for multiple myeloma Conclusions These data indicate thatpoor prognosis after transplantation is associated with the missing self and KIR ligand mismatch in recipients and T cell alloreaction may play apredominant role in this model.Based on recipients and donor HLA-C and HLA-Bw4 gene content, it could befeasible to identify HLA-mismatched donors who will predict the better prognosis in CML patients post T cell-replete transplant.     Abstract: Background & Purpose: Gut acute graft-versus-host disease (aGVHD) is a serious complication after allogeneic hematopoietic stem cell transplantation (allo-HSCT) and is associated with high mortality. Mucosal-associated invariant T cells (MAITs) are a group of innate-like T cells enriched in the intestine that can be activated by riboflavin metabolites from various microorganisms. However, little is known about the function or mechanism of action of MAIT in the occurrence of gut aGVHD in the human body. Methods & Cases: In our study, multiparameter flow cytometry (FCM) was used to evaluate the number of MAIT cells (MAITs) and functional cytokines. 16S V34 region amplicon sequencing analysis was used to analyse the intestinal flora of transplant patients. In vitro stimulation and coculture assays were used to study the activation and function of MAITs. The number and distribution of MAITs in intestinal tissues were analysed by immunofluorescence technology. We prospectively studied the enrolled 150 consecutive patients who underwent allo-HSCT in our institute. Results: The number and frequency of MAITs in infused grafts in gut aGVHD patients were lower than those in non-gut aGVHD patients (Figure). Recipients with a high number of MAITs in infused grafts had a higher abundance of intestinal flora in the early post-transplantation period (+14 days). At the onset of gut aGVHD, the number of MAITs decreased in peripheral blood, and the activation marker CD69, chemokines CXCR3 and CXCR4 and transcription factors Rorγt and T-bet tended to increase. Furthermore, when gut aGVHD occurred, the proportion of MAIT17 was higher than that of MAIT1. The abundance of intestinal flora with non-riboflavin metabolic pathways tended to increase in gut aGVHD patients. MAITs secreted more granzyme B, TNF-α and IFN-γ under the stimulation of IL-12/IL-18 (non-TCR signal) and secreted most of the IL-17 under the stimulation of CD3/CD28 (TCR signal). MAITs inhibited the proliferation of CD4+ T cells in vitro. Conclusions: In conclusion, the lower number of MAITs in infused grafts was related to the higher incidence of gut aGVHD, and the number of MAITs in grafts may affect the composition of the intestinal flora of recipients early after transplantation. The flora of the riboflavin metabolism pathway activated MAITs and promoted the secretion of intestinal protective factors to affect the occurrence of gut aGVHD in humans. Figure 1 Figure 1.     Abstract: Backgroud: Refractory cytomegalovirus (CMV) infection remains important causes of morbidity and mortality after allogeneic hematopoietic stem cells transplantation (allo-HSCT). Previous researches reported that adaptive immunity, such as CD8+ CMV-CTL, plays an important role in the in the control of refractory CMV infection. In mouse, Lanier et al. found there existed subsets of adaptive NK cells with the features of expanding, contracting after control of mouse CMV, and generating long-lived "memory" NK cells. In human, these adaptive NK cells were initially identified based on the high expression of the NKG2C which against HCMV through their cytotoxic potential and the production of TNF-α and IFN-γ upon Ab-mediated stimuli in vitro. Meanwhile, the expression levels of the NKG2C+ adaptive NK cells has been positively correlated with the NKG2C copy number. Several researchers had found that NKG2C+ adaptive NK cells persistent expanded and were potent producers of IFN-γ during CMV reactivation after solid-organ transplant or allo-HSCT. However, the role of NKG2C+ adaptive NK cells on refractory CMV reactivation were still unknown. Whether the rapid reconstitution of NKG2C+ adaptive NK cells can reduce the refractory CMV reactivation merit to be investigated. Aims:In this research, we had investigated the impacts of the quantity and quality recovery of NKG2C+ adaptive NK cells on the occurrence of refractory CMV infection. Method: At first, continuous 364 patients underwent allo-HSCT since June 2012 to February 2016 were prospectively enrolled and we retrospectively analyzed the correlationship between their donor NKG2C genotype and refractory CMV infection occurrence post transplantation. Secondly, the second cohort comprising continuous 125 patients underwent allo-HSCT since May 2016 to April 2017 were prospectively enrolled to analyzed the effect of donor NKG2C genotype on NKG2C+ adaptive NK cell recovery as well as the effect of NKG2C+ adaptive NK cell recovery on refractory CMV infection. The cytotoxicity of reconstituting NKG2C+ adaptive NK cells were evaluated against K562 cells, AD169 CMV stain infected MRC-5 cells, and UL40 peptide pulsed 721.221 cells to detect the anti-tumor or anti-CMV function of NKG2C+ adaptive NK cells. Results: Firstly, from the first cohort, we found that donor NKG2C gene deletion was an independent prognostic factor for refractory CMV reactivation (P=0.010) through the multivariate analysis. Then, through in-depth investigation from the second cohort, we found that the absolute cell counts recovery and anti-tumor function of NKG2C+ adaptive NK cells were both significantly lower in patients accepting NKG2C+/del donor than those patients accepting NKG2C+/+ donors at day 30, 90, and180, respectively after transplantation. There was no NKG2C+ adaptive NK cell recovery post transplantation in the patients who accepted NKG2Cdel/del donors. Meanwhile, anti-CMV function recovery of NKG2C+ adaptive NK cells in patients with NKG2C+/del donors were significantly lower than those patients with NKG2C+/+ donors at day 30 post transplantation. Furthermore, we further analyzed the relationship between the early reconstitution of NKG2C+ adaptive NK cells and refractory CMV infection occurrence. The patients were divided into three groups: no CMV, CMV reactivation (persistent time of CMV infection 〈 2 weeks), and refractory CMV infection (persistent time of CMV infection 〉 2 weeks). We found that the absolute cell counts of NKG2C+ adaptive NK cells in refractory CMV group was significantly lower than that of other two groups at day 30 transplantation. When the patients were devided into high and low level groups based on the ROC cut-off percentage of NKG2C+ adaptive NK cells (1.42%), the result revealed that the patients with lower level of NKG2C+ adaptive NK cells at day 30 post-HSCT had an higher cumulative incidence rate of refractory CMV infection (81.1%) comparing with the higher one (40.5%) (P=0.0014). Moreover, Cox regression model further demonstrated that the lower level of NKG2C+ adaptive NK cells at day 30 post-HSCT was significantly associated with refractory CMV infection (HR=2.578, 95% CI 1.379-4.21, P=0.003). Summary/Conclusion: Our results indicated that donor NKG2C deletion damaged the reconstitution of NKG2C+ adaptive NK cells after allo-HSCT, therefore increased the occurrence of refractory CMV infection post transplantation.
